What is the equation of the line that passes through (-3, -1) and has a slope of 2/5? Put your answer in slope-intercept form.
Zanzabum
Hi there!

The general formula of A line in slope-intercept form is the following:
y = mx + n

In this formula m represents the slope of the line. Therefore, we can conclude that m = 2/5.
y =  \frac{2}{5} x + n

We also know that the line passes through the point (-3, -1) and we can therefore substitute this coordinate into the formula of the line.
x = -3 and y = -1

- 1 =  \frac{2}{5}  \times  - 3 + n

Multiply first.
- 1 =  -  1\frac{1}{5}  + n

And finally add 1 1/5 to both sides of the equation.
\frac{1}{5}  = n

We can now switch sides.
n =  \frac{1}{5}

Now we've found our value of n, which we can substitute into the formula of our line. Hence, in slope-intercept form, we find the following:
y =  \frac{2}{5}  x  +  \frac{1}{5}

The picture illustrates the definition. The point P is a typical point on the parabola so that its distance from the directrix, PQ, is equal to its distance from F, PF. The point marked V is special. It is on the perpendicular line from F to the directix. This line is called the axis of symmetry of the parabola or simply the axis of the parabola and the point V is called the vertex of the parabola. The vertex is the point on the parabola closest to the directrix.

Finding the equation of a parabola is quite difficult but under certain cicumstances we may easily find an equation. Let's place the focus and vertex along the y axis with the vertex at the origin. Suppose the focus is at (0,p). Then the directrix, being perpendicular to the axis, is a horizontal line and it must be p units away from V. The directrix then is the line y=-p. Consider a point P with coordinates (x,y) on the parabola and let Q be the point on the directrix such that the line through PQ is perpendicular to the directrix. The distance PF is equal to the distance PQ. Rather than use the distance formula (which involves square roots) we use the square of the distance formula since it is also true that PF2 = PQ2. We get

<span>(x-0)2+(y-p)2 = (y+p)2+(x-x)2. 
x2+(y-p)2 = (y+p)2.</span>If we expand all the terms and simplify, we obtain<span>x2 = 4py.</span>

Although we implied that p was positive in deriving the formula, things work exactly the same if p were negative. That is if the focus lies on the negative y axis and the directrix lies above the x axis the equation of the parabola is

<span>x2 = 4py.</span><span>The graph of the parabola would be the reflection, across the </span>x<span> axis of the parabola in the picture above. A way to describe this is if p > 0, the parabola "opens up" and if p < 0 the parabola "opens down".</span>

Another situation in which it is easy to find the equation of a parabola is when we place the focus on the x axis, the vertex at the origin and the directrix a vertical line parallel to the y axis. In this case, the equation of the parabola comes out to be

<span>y2 = 4px</span><span>where the directrix is the verical line </span>x=-p and the focus is at (p,0). If p > 0, the parabola "opens to the right" and if p < 0 the parabola "opens to the left". The equations we have just established are known as the standard equations of a parabola. A standard equation always implies the vertex is at the origin and the focus is on one of the axes. We refer to such a parabola as a parabola in standard position.
